將現有資料庫反向工程為資料庫模型

附註:  我們想要以您的語言,用最快的速度為您提供最新的說明內容。 本頁面是經由自動翻譯而成,因此文中可能有文法錯誤或不準確之處。讓這些內容對您有所幫助是我們的目的。希望您能在本頁底部告訴我們這項資訊是否有幫助。 此為 英文文章 出處,以供參考。

使用 [反向工程精靈 Visio Online 方案 2、 Microsoft Visio 專業人員及 Microsoft Visio Premium 版本中,您可以從現有的資料庫或 Microsoft Excel 活頁簿建立資料庫模型。資料庫模型以圖形方式顯示資料庫的結構,讓您瞭解如何資料庫元素,例如資料表和檢視互相關聯而不會顯示實際的資料。這可以簡化建立新的資料庫,或瞭解將現有的結構。

本文內容

哪裡可以找到資料庫 Visio Online 方案 2 的模型功能?

檢閱 [反向工程精靈會擷取

若要啟動精靈準備

將現有資料庫反向工程

哪裡可以找到資料庫 Visio Online 方案 2 的模型功能?

Visio 增益集的資料庫模型可讓您可以建立資料庫模型從現有的資料庫。此增益集只適用於 Visio Online 方案 2。如果您不確定您正在使用哪個版本的 Visio,按一下 [檔案>帳戶>關於 Visio。請參閱若要進一步瞭解訂閱的 Visio 版本的Visio Online 方案 2

附註[反向工程精靈 Visio Online 方案 2 從 Visio 建立 9029 或更新版本、 和提供不再需要安裝增益集。

下載 Visio 增益集的資料庫模型

  1. 請從這裡下載增益集。

  2. 選取您下載網頁上的語言,然後再按一下 [下載]。

  3. 選取 [64 位元 (x64) 或 32 位元 (x86) 版本的 Visio Online 方案 2 版本相符。您也可以選取要下載的設定指示的 PDF 檔案。按一下 [下一步將檔案下載到您的電腦或裝置。

  4. 如果您有開啟程式,請關閉 Visio 前一個步驟。

  5. 找出您下載 MSI 安裝檔案,然後按兩下以開始安裝。按一下 [安裝出現提示時,按一下 [安裝畫面,以完成安裝程序。

  6. 資料庫模型圖現在可在您的 Visio Online 方案 2 訂閱程式中使用。

檢閱 [反向工程精靈會擷取

精靈可展開的結構描述定義資訊而定的項目,例如資料庫管理系統 (DBMS) 和 ODBC 驅動程式的功能。精靈會顯示所有項目,就可以擷取並可讓您選擇您想要的項目。例如,您可能只 5 的 10 表格和 2 的 4 檢視感興趣。

當您執行的您可以選擇將會自動精靈會建立繪圖中列出反向工程的項目,在資料表和檢視表] 視窗中的元件。如果您決定不會自動建立的繪圖,您可以從 [資料表和檢視表] 視窗拖曳項目拖曳到繪圖頁面,以手動方式集結資料庫模型。

有目標 DBMS,讓您可以展開下列資訊:

  • 表格

  • 檢視

  • 主索引鍵

  • 外部索引鍵

  • 索引

  • 觸發程序 (包括程式碼)

  • 檢查子句 (包括程式碼)

  • 預存程序 (包括程式碼)

若要啟動精靈準備

如果您是反向工程 Excel 活頁簿,再啟動精靈必須先開啟活頁簿並命名群組 (或範圍),包含欄標題的儲存格。如果您想要使用多個工作表,只是名稱] 群組中的資料行中每個工作表的儲存格。這些範圍會視為精靈中的資料表。如需有關如何命名儲存格範圍的詳細資訊,請參閱 Microsoft Office Excel 說明。

獲得最佳的結果,請到您想要執行反向工程精靈之前,先反向工程的目標資料庫設定預設驅動程式。這可確保精靈正確地圖的原生資料類型和展開的精靈的所有程式碼的程式碼視窗中正確顯示。

  1. 按一下 [檔案] 索引標籤,按一下 [新增],按一下 [範本]、 按一下軟體與資料庫],然後按兩下資料庫模型圖

  2. 在 [資料庫] 索引標籤的 [管理] 群組中,按一下 [資料庫驅動程式

  3. 在 [驅動程式] 索引標籤上選取 DBMS Visio 提供驅動程式。例如,如果您要設計資料庫您想選擇 Microsoft Access。

    如果您是反向工程 Excel 工作表,請選擇 [一般 ODBC 驅動程式。

  4. 按一下 [設定]。

  5. 在 [ ODBC 驅動程式索引標籤中,選取核取方塊 vender 提供驅動程式為您 DBMA。例如,如果您要設計 Access 資料庫您想要選取Microsoft Access 驅動程式 (*.mdb、 *.accdb) ] 核取方塊。

  6. 按一下 [每一個對話方塊中的[確定]

廠商提供 32 位元 ODBC 驅動程式必須 ODBC 資料存取大於 2.0 隨身出版大於或等於 1 相容的 ODBC 層級。廠商提供的 OLE DB 提供者必須符合 OLE DB 1.0 版或更新版本的規格。

頁面頂端

將現有資料庫反向工程

  1. 在資料庫模型圖,在 [資料庫] 索引標籤上按一下 [反向工程]。

  2. [反向工程精靈的第一個畫面,請執行下列動作:

    1. 選取您的資料庫管理系統 (DBMS) 的 Microsoft Visio 資料庫驅動程式。如果您在特定的 ODBC 資料來源與並不相關的 Visio 資料庫驅動程式,請按一下 [立即執行此作業的設定]。

      如果您是反向工程 Excel 工作表,請選擇 [一般 ODBC 驅動程式。

    2. 選取您要更新的資料庫的資料來源]。如果您沒有建立現有資料庫的資料來源,按一下 [新增],即可立即執行此作業]。

      當您建立新的來源時,其名稱會新增至 [資料來源] 清單中。

    3. 當您滿意您的設定時,請按一下 [下一步]。

    4. 請遵循任何特定驅動程式] 對話方塊中的指示進行。例如,在連接資料來源] 對話方塊中,輸入使用者名稱和密碼,,然後按一下[確定]。如果您的資料來源不受保護的密碼,請按一下[確定]

  3. 選取您要從中擷取的資訊類型核取方塊,然後按一下 [下一步

    某些項目可能會呈現灰色,因為並非所有系統都支援所有類型的精靈可展開的項目。

  4. 選取您想要擷取,或按一下 [全選]以展開 [核取方塊的資料表 (和檢視,如果有的話) 全部],然後按一下 [下一步

    如果您是反向工程 Excel 工作表,並沒有看到此清單中的任何項目,則可能需要名稱包含試算表中的欄標題的儲存格範圍。

  5. 如果您在步驟 5 中選取 [預存程序] 核取方塊,選取您要從中擷取的程序,或按一下 [全選]以展開全部],然後按一下 [下一步

  6. 選取您想要自動新增至目前的頁面反向工程項目。

    您可以選擇將 [自動建立元件列出反向工程的項目,在 [資料表和檢視表] 視窗中的 [繪圖] 精靈。如果您決定不會自動建立的繪圖,您可以從 [資料表和檢視表] 視窗拖曳項目拖曳到繪圖頁面,以手動方式集結資料庫模型。

  7. 檢視您的選項,以驗證您解壓縮資訊,然後按一下 [完成]

如果您使用一般 ODBC 驅動程式,您可能會收到錯誤,指出反向工程的資訊可能不完整。在大多數情況下,這不是問題,只要按一下[確定] ,然後繼續執行精靈。

精靈會展開選取的資訊,並在 [輸出視窗中顯示擷取程序的相關附註。

頁面頂端

Visio 2016 不支援 [反向工程精靈

[反向工程精靈無法使用 Visio 專業版 2016年或 Visio 標準 2016年。若要使用的資料庫模型功能,請考慮升級至 Visio Online 方案 2。

試用新版 Outlook

Visio 2013 不支援 [反向工程精靈

[反向工程精靈無法使用 Visio 專業版 2013年或 Visio 標準 2013年。若要使用的資料庫模型功能,請考慮升級至 Visio Online 方案 2。

試用新版 Outlook

本文內容

檢閱 [反向工程精靈會擷取

若要啟動精靈準備

將現有資料庫反向工程

檢閱 [反向工程精靈會擷取

精靈可展開的結構描述定義資訊而定的項目,例如資料庫管理系統 (DBMS) 和 ODBC 驅動程式的功能。精靈會顯示所有項目,就可以擷取並可讓您選擇您想要的項目。例如,您可能只 5 的 10 表格和 2 的 4 檢視感興趣。

當您執行的您可以選擇將會自動精靈會建立繪圖中列出反向工程的項目,在資料表和檢視表] 視窗中的元件。如果您決定不會自動建立的繪圖,您可以從 [資料表和檢視表] 視窗拖曳項目拖曳到繪圖頁面,以手動方式集結資料庫模型。

有目標 DBMS,讓您可以展開下列資訊:

  • 表格

  • 檢視

  • 主索引鍵

  • 外部索引鍵

  • 索引

  • 觸發程序 (包括程式碼)

  • 檢查子句 (包括程式碼)

  • 預存程序 (包括程式碼)

頁面頂端

若要啟動精靈準備

如果您是反向工程 Excel 活頁簿,再啟動精靈必須先開啟活頁簿並命名群組 (或範圍),包含欄標題的儲存格。如果您想要使用多個工作表,只是名稱] 群組中的資料行中每個工作表的儲存格。這些範圍會視為精靈中的資料表。如需有關如何命名儲存格範圍的詳細資訊,請參閱 Microsoft Office Excel 說明。

獲得最佳的結果,請到您想要執行反向工程精靈之前,先反向工程的目標資料庫設定預設驅動程式。這可確保精靈正確地圖的原生資料類型和展開的精靈的所有程式碼的程式碼視窗中正確顯示。

  1. 按一下 [檔案] 索引標籤,按一下 [新增],按一下 [軟體與資料庫],然後按兩下資料庫模型圖

  2. 在 [資料庫] 索引標籤的 [管理] 群組中,按一下 [資料庫驅動程式

  3. 在 [驅動程式] 索引標籤上選取 DBMS Visio 提供驅動程式。例如,如果您要設計資料庫您想選擇 Microsoft Access。

    如果您是反向工程 Excel 工作表,請選擇 [一般 ODBC 驅動程式。

  4. 按一下 [設定]。

  5. 在 [ ODBC 驅動程式索引標籤中,選取核取方塊 vender 提供驅動程式為您 DBMA。例如,如果您要設計 Access 資料庫您想要選取Microsoft Access 驅動程式 (*.mdb) ] 核取方塊。

  6. 按一下 [每一個對話方塊中的[確定]

廠商提供 32 位元 ODBC 驅動程式必須 ODBC 資料存取大於 2.0 隨身出版大於或等於 1 相容的 ODBC 層級。廠商提供的 OLE DB 提供者必須符合 OLE DB 1.0 版或更新版本的規格。

頁面頂端

將現有資料庫反向工程

  1. 在資料庫模型圖,在 [資料庫] 索引標籤上按一下 [反向工程]。

  2. [反向工程精靈的第一個畫面,請執行下列動作:

    1. 選取您的資料庫管理系統 (DBMS) 的 Microsoft Visio 資料庫驅動程式。如果您在特定的 ODBC 資料來源與並不相關的 Visio 資料庫驅動程式,請按一下 [立即執行此作業的設定]。

      如果您是反向工程 Excel 工作表,請選擇 [一般 ODBC 驅動程式。

    2. 選取您要更新的資料庫的資料來源]。如果您沒有建立現有資料庫的資料來源,按一下 [新增],即可立即執行此作業]。

      當您建立新的來源時,其名稱會新增至 [資料來源] 清單中。

    3. 當您滿意您的設定時,請按一下 [下一步]。

    4. 請遵循任何特定驅動程式] 對話方塊中的指示進行。例如,在連接資料來源] 對話方塊中,輸入使用者名稱和密碼,,然後按一下[確定]。如果您的資料來源不受保護的密碼,請按一下[確定]

  3. 選取您要從中擷取的資訊類型核取方塊,然後按一下 [下一步

    某些項目可能會呈現灰色,因為並非所有系統都支援所有類型的精靈可展開的項目。

  4. 選取您想要擷取,或按一下 [全選]以展開 [核取方塊的資料表 (和檢視,如果有的話) 全部],然後按一下 [下一步

    如果您是反向工程 Excel 工作表,並沒有看到此清單中的任何項目,則可能需要名稱包含試算表中的欄標題的儲存格範圍。

  5. 如果您在步驟 5 中選取 [預存程序] 核取方塊,選取您要從中擷取的程序,或按一下 [全選]以展開全部],然後按一下 [下一步

  6. 選取您想要自動新增至目前的頁面反向工程項目。

    您可以選擇將 [自動建立元件列出反向工程的項目,在 [資料表和檢視表] 視窗中的 [繪圖] 精靈。如果您決定不會自動建立的繪圖,您可以從 [資料表和檢視表] 視窗拖曳項目拖曳到繪圖頁面,以手動方式集結資料庫模型。

  7. 檢視您的選項,以驗證您解壓縮資訊,然後按一下 [完成]

如果您使用一般 ODBC 驅動程式,您可能會收到錯誤,指出反向工程的資訊可能不完整。在大多數情況下,這不是問題,只要按一下[確定] ,然後繼續執行精靈。

精靈會展開選取的資訊,並在 [輸出視窗中顯示擷取程序的相關附註。

頁面頂端

增進您的 Office 技巧
探索訓練
優先取得新功能
加入 Office 測試人員

這項資訊有幫助嗎?

感謝您的意見反應!

感謝您的意見反應! 我們將協助您與其中一位 Office 支援專員連絡以深入了解您的意見。

×